Many rare, vintage Malayalam tracks, Mappila songs (traditional Muslim folklore), and devotional albums from the 1970s and 80s are unavailable on mainstream streaming apps. They exist only as digitized MP3 files preserved on community forums and archival websites.

In the 2010s and 2020s, Malayalam music broke traditional barriers. Composers like Vidyasagar, Deepak Dev, and later, new-age maestros like Sushin Shyam, Vishnu Vijay, and Jakes Bejoy introduced global sounds. Electronic music, synth-wave, rock, and hip-hop are now seamlessly blended with traditional Malayalam melodies, as heard in experimental soundtracks like Kumbalangi Nights , Thallumaala , and Aavesham .
